Output 823608b7a088ee7fdde74dccba0bad490567bac91597cda7a8e1b4ac8504f573:0

value
541516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 063445e7a35acf3c53a30a2723ff2ca97aae4da0 OP_EQUAL
address
32Fpbh2qkiMDqia5TCczVTtFTbrhWBwp4L
transaction
823608b7a088ee7fdde74dccba0bad490567bac91597cda7a8e1b4ac8504f573
confirmations
246251
spent
true